Flagstone grout repair services involve restoring the integrity and appearance of the grout lines between flagstone surfaces, such as patios, walkways, or outdoor flooring. Over time, grout can become cracked, crumbling, or stained due to exposure to weather, foot traffic, or age. Skilled service providers assess the condition of existing grout, remove damaged sections, and carefully replace or reapply new grout to ensure a seamless, durable finish. This process helps to reinforce the stability of the flagstone surface and improve its overall look, making it safer and more attractive for everyday use.

Many common problems can signal the need for flagstone grout repair. Cracked or missing grout lines can lead to shifting or uneven surfaces, increasing the risk of tripping or further damage. Stains, mold, or discoloration may also develop, detracting from the visual appeal of outdoor spaces. Additionally, deteriorated grout can allow water to seep beneath the flagstone, potentially causing shifting or settling over time. Addressing these issues promptly with professional grout repair can prevent more costly repairs down the line and extend the lifespan of the flagstone installation.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or grout repairs or crack fixes in Johnstown, PA, range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of the damage and accessibility.

Moderate Regrouting - Regrouting larger sections or replacing grout in multiple areas usually costs between $600-$1,200. These projects are common for homeowners looking to refresh tiled surfaces without full replacement.

Full Grout Replacement - Complete removal and replacement of grout across a large tiled area can range from $1,200-$3,000, with some larger or more complex projects reaching higher. Fewer jobs push into the highest tiers, often involving extensive surface prep.

Full Tile and Grout Replacement - When both tiles and grout need replacement, costs typically start at $3,000 and can exceed $5,000 for extensive renovations. Local service providers can assess project scope to provide accurate estimates based on specific needs.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es flagstone grout to need repair? Common reasons include shifting of the flagstone, water damage, or general wear and tear over time, which can lead to cracks or gaps in the grout.

How can local contractors fix damaged flagstone grout? They typically remove the old grout, prepare the surface, and apply new grout to restore stability and appearance.

Is flagstone grout repair necessary for maintaining the surface? Yes, repairing grout helps prevent water infiltration, reduces the risk of further damage, and maintains the integrity of the flagstone surface.

What types of grout are used in flagstone repair? Service providers often use sanded or unsanded grout, depending on the size of the gaps and the specific requirements of the flagstone installation.

Can flagstone grout be repaired without replacing the entire surface? In most cases, grout repair involves only the joints and does not require replacing the entire flagstone surface, making it a practical solution for damage or aging grout.
